Walkway Leveling in Des Moines, IA
Walkway leveling services focus on restoring safety and stability to uneven or sunken pathways around residential properties. This service typically covers projects such as sidewalks, concrete walkways, patios, and other paved surfaces that have shifted or settled over time. Homeowners often seek walkway leveling to eliminate tripping hazards, improve curb appeal, and ensure compliance with safety standards. Before requesting this service, property owners should consider the extent of the unevenness, the age and condition of the existing surfaces, and any underlying issues like soil movement or drainage problems that might affect the longevity of the repair.
Understanding the scope of walkway leveling projects is important for homeowners to make informed decisions. Common concerns include how the surface will be restored to a level position, what materials or methods will be used, and whether additional repairs might be necessary to prevent future unevenness. Property owners should also inquire about the expected durability of the repair and any maintenance that might be needed afterward. Clear communication about these factors helps ensure the project meets safety expectations and enhances the property's overall appearance.

Common Causes Of Uneven Walkways
Soil settlement, freeze-thaw cycles, and poor drainage often lead to uneven surfaces that need leveling.
Signs You Need Walkway Repair
Cracks, shifting slabs, and noticeable slopes are indicators that walkway leveling may be necessary to prevent hazards.

Walkway Leveling Questions
What causes walkway unevenness? Shifts in soil, settling, or tree roots can lead to uneven walkways over time.
How does walkway leveling improve safety? It reduces tripping hazards by creating a smooth, even surface for foot traffic.
What types of walkways can be leveled? Concrete, brick, stone, and other paved surfaces can be adjusted for better stability.
Is walkway leveling suitable for all property sizes? It can be performed on both small residential paths and larger commercial walkways.
